Отправляет email-рассылки с помощью сервиса Sendsay
  Все выпуски  

RusFAQ.ru: Программирование на Delphi


РАССЫЛКИ ПОРТАЛА RUSFAQ.RU

/ КОМПЬЮТЕРЫ И ПО / Языки программирования / Delphi

Выпуск № 936
от 26.09.2007, 17:05

Администратор:Калашников О.А.
В рассылке:Подписчиков: 467, Экспертов: 81
В номере:Вопросов: 2, Ответов: 4


Вопрос № 102787: здравствуйте эксперты, сегодня попытался запустить Delphi, так он мне окно с сообщение выдылал: borland license informatiom was found, but it is not valid for Delphi. You can not run Delphi without this information. Что делать?...
Вопрос № 102846: Здравствуйте! Помогите пожалуйста! Есть БД DBF формата, в ней числа хранятся в виде текста с разделителем запятой, floattostr не срабатывает. Как можно программно заменить запятые на точки в базе....

Вопрос № 102.787
здравствуйте эксперты, сегодня попытался запустить Delphi, так он мне окно с сообщение выдылал:
borland license informatiom was found, but it is not valid for Delphi.
You can not run Delphi without this information.
Что делать?
Отправлен: 20.09.2007, 17:15
Вопрос задал: Tribak (статус: 3-ий класс)
Всего ответов: 1
Мини-форум вопроса >>> (сообщений: 0)

Отвечает: kopfschwarz
Здравствуйте, Tribak!
Видимо, была потеряна информации о лицензии, например, во время непредвиденного отключения компьютера, неправильного завершения работы и пр. Проблема на самом деле легко решаема.
Запускаете C:Program FilesBorlandDelphi7BinD7RegClean.exe. Стираете всю информацию, если даже что-то осталось, а затем из той же папки запускаете D7Reg.exe. Вводите ключ и серийник и всё будет работать как и раньше.
P.S. Ключ и серийный номер можете взять там, где при первоначальной установке брали. Думаю, что вы понимаете о чем я ;-)
---------
Please, don't say you're sorry & Express yourself, don't repress yourself!
Ответ отправил: kopfschwarz (статус: Студент)
Ответ отправлен: 20.09.2007, 18:04
Оценка за ответ: 5


Вопрос № 102.846
Здравствуйте!
Помогите пожалуйста!
Есть БД DBF формата, в ней числа хранятся в виде текста с разделителем запятой, floattostr не срабатывает. Как можно программно заменить запятые на точки в базе.
Отправлен: 21.09.2007, 09:01
Вопрос задал: Джапаров Артем Арсенович (статус: Посетитель)
Всего ответов: 3
Мини-форум вопроса >>> (сообщений: 1)

Отвечает: Zubex
Здравствуйте, Джапаров Артем Арсенович!

В Делфи есть глобальная переменная DecimalSeparator, присвойте ей запятую и выполните требуемые действия:

procedure TForm1.Button1Click(Sender: TObject);
var OldSeparator:Char;
begin
OldSeparator:=DecimalSeparator;
DecimalSeparator:=',';
try

//Ваши действия с данными - FloatToStr будет работать

finally
DecimalSeparator:=OldSeparator;
end;
end;

Удачи!
---------
Если не знаешь что сказать - лучше промолчи...
Ответ отправил: Zubex (статус: 7-ой класс)
Ответ отправлен: 21.09.2007, 09:45

Отвечает: Лукьянчиков Дмитрий Сергеевич
Здравствуйте, Джапаров Артем Арсенович!

Попробуйте загнать содержимое в массив, а затем в цикле елси попадаются запятые заменить их на точки.

---------
Программирование - вещь полезная!
Ответ отправил: Лукьянчиков Дмитрий Сергеевич (статус: 1-ый класс)
Ответ отправлен: 21.09.2007, 13:44

Отвечает: LEXASOFT
Здравствуйте, Джапаров Артем Арсенович!

Код замены запятых на точки: где s-строка в которой меняем

Приложение:

---------
>>>Этот текст уменьшается, значит от Вас уносят монитор<<<

Ответ отправил: LEXASOFT (статус: 7-ой класс)
Ответ отправлен: 22.09.2007, 06:24


Отправить вопрос экспертам этой рассылки

Приложение (если необходимо):

* Код программы, выдержки из закона и т.п. дополнение к вопросу.
Эта информация будет отображена в аналогичном окне как есть.

Обратите внимание!
Вопрос будет отправлен всем экспертам данной рассылки!

Для того, чтобы отправить вопрос выбранным экспертам этой рассылки или
экспертам другой рассылки портала RusFAQ.ru, зайдите непосредственно на RusFAQ.ru.


Форма НЕ работает в почтовых программах The BAT! и MS Outlook (кроме версии 2003+)!
Чтобы отправить вопрос, откройте это письмо в браузере или зайдите на сайт RusFAQ.ru.


© 2001-2007, Портал RusFAQ.ru, Россия, Москва.
Авторское право: ООО "Мастер-Эксперт Про"
Техподдержка портала, тел.: +7 (926) 535-23-31
Хостинг: "Московский хостер"
Поддержка: "Московский дизайнер"
Авторские права | Реклама на портале
Версия системы: 4.60 от 22.09.2007
Яндекс Rambler's Top100
RusFAQ.ru | MosHoster.ru | MosDesigner.ru | RusIRC.ru
Kalashnikoff.ru | RadioLeader.ru | RusFUCK.ru

В избранное